I did give them some quick tests on the PX-100, HD-600, K340 and K601. Impression thus far (in the 30 minutes I spent on it before putting it for continuous burn-in) has been good. It sounds reasonably neutral/clean, unlike the Headfive whose warm presentation I could never grow to like. It powers the phones, except the monstrous K340, reasonably well and the only sin I could detect is in the omission of some top-end details (but who am I to demand GS Solo-level performance at the price?).

Will listen some more later this weekend. Cheers!

Edit: Source used was a Creative Nomad Jukebox (line-out); this player might play a part in the 'top-end omission' finding since I have always felt it does omit some high-frequency details as well. I'm currently burning-in the amp on the computer with a Prodigy soundcard (which is a great-sounding card!) so I'll do some listening on it later on.
